Jogging routes around Bonneval are set within the high-altitude French Alps, characterized by mountainous terrain and diverse natural features. The region offers a variety of running experiences, from challenging trails with significant elevation gain to more accessible paths through alpine pastures. Glacial cirques, such as the Cirque des Evettes, and several lakes like Pys and Plan des Eaux, provide scenic backdrops for runs. The Arc river carves through the landscape, contributing to varied environments suitable for exploring on foot.

Best jogging routes around Bonneval

  • The most popular jogging route is Running loop from Saint-Oyen, a 7.0 miles (11.3 km) trail that takes 1 hour 24 minutes to complete. This difficult route features notable elevation changes within the mountainous landscape.
  • Another top favourite among local runners is Morel Waterfall loop from Saint-Oyen, a moderate 3.7 miles (6.0 km) path. This shorter route can be completed in about 42 minutes and offers views of the Morel Waterfall.
  • Local runners also love the View of the Cascade du Morel loop from Saint-Oyen, a 15.0 miles (24.2 km) trail leading through varied terrain with significant elevation gain, often completed in about 3 hours 30 minutes.

Bird's eye view of the impressive Morel Waterfall, the viewpoint is much more worth it than the view from below.

Translated by Google

1

0

View of the impressive Morel Waterfall from below, in the continuity of the family path and easy to access. Not as good a viewpoint as the plunging view, accessible in the continuity of the more sporty path on the other side of the watercourse, which can be caught up by crossing the bridge a little lower down.

What kind of terrain can I expect on jogging routes in Bonneval?

Jogging routes in Bonneval are primarily set within the high-altitude French Alps, featuring diverse terrain. You can expect mountainous paths, glacial cirques, and alpine pastures. The Arc river also carves through the landscape, contributing to varied environments. The altitude helps keep temperatures cooler in summer, making for more comfortable running conditions.

Are there any routes that feature waterfalls?

Yes, you can enjoy routes with waterfall views. A popular choice is the Morel Waterfall loop from Saint-Oyen. This moderate 3.7 miles (6.0 km) path can be completed in about 42 minutes and offers beautiful views of the Morel Waterfall.

What natural landmarks or scenic viewpoints can I discover while running in Bonneval?

Bonneval's running routes offer breathtaking natural landmarks and scenic viewpoints. You can encounter majestic glacial cirques like the Cirque des Evettes, and stunning lakes such as Pys, Plan des Eaux, Noir, and Blanc. The region also features impressive mountain passes like Col du Grand Cucheron and various peaks, including Longecha Summit, providing panoramic views of the French Alps.
